address@hidden wrote:

I am looking at doing this to load some records into a "test" setup, but was wondering if 
there is a document that tells me what all the "flags" for running this option are, and 
how to run this .pl file.

Run the script without any arguments, e.g.

perl ./intranet/scripts/misc/migration_tools/bulkmarcimport.pl

small script to import an iso2709 file into Koha.
parameters :
        h : this version/help screen
        file /path/to/file/to/dump : the file to dump
        v : verbose mode. 1 means "some infos", 2 means "MARC dumping"
        n : the number of the record to import. If missing, all the file is 
imported
        t : test mode : parses the file, saying what he would do, but doing 
nothing.
        c : the characteristic MARC flavour. At the moment, only MARC21 and 
UNIMARC
        supported. MARC21 by default.
        d : delete EVERYTHING related to biblio in koha-DB before import  
:tables :
                biblio,                 biblioitems,            subjects,       
items
                additionalauthors,      bibliosubtitles,        marc_biblio,
                marc_subfield_table,    marc_word,              
marc_blob_subfield
IMPORTANT : don't use this script before you've entered and checked twice (or 
more) your  MARC parameters tables.
If you fail this, the import won't work correctly and you will get invalid 
datas.

SAMPLE : ./bulkmarcimport.pl -file /home/paul/koha.dev/local/npl -n 1
